The Jewish Community Foundation (JCF), established in 1949, is the planned giving and endowment department of the Jewish Federation of Greater MetroWest NJ. It is one of the largest managers of charitable assets in New Jersey and a top ten Jewish community foundation in North America, with over $840 million in assets under management and more than $100 million in future commitments. JCF manages over 822 funds for individuals, families, and foundation donors, working closely with them to create personalized plans for meaningful philanthropy focused on maximizing sustained impact. The professional team supports donor-advised funds, advisory councils, and supporting foundations.
